Which is a commonly accepted value for the lowest voltage that can cause a dangerous electric shock?

The correct choice, which indicates 30 volts, is significant because this voltage level is often recognized as the threshold where electric shock can become a concern for humans. At voltages lower than 30 volts, the sensation may not be strong enough to pose serious health risks under normal conditions. However, at or above 30 volts, especially in the presence of moisture or wet conditions, the likelihood of causing a noticeable and potentially harmful electrical shock increases significantly.

This value is widely supported by safety standards and guidelines set forth by organizations such as the National Electrical Code (NEC) and various safety regulations. They emphasize that even lower voltages, particularly when skin resistance is reduced due to factors like perspiration or wet surfaces, can lead to dangerous situations.

Recognizing 30 volts as the threshold helps in understanding safe operating procedures in electrical and radio environments, emphasizing the need for care and adherence to safety practices when dealing with equipment that operates at or above this voltage level.
